Does a broken bone hurt?

After the bone is broken, there will be pain symptoms, and also accompanied by tissue damage caused by the fracture, resulting in bruising, swelling and pain, limited mobility, the degree of pain and the fracture site, the severity of the fracture damage has a lot to do with the seriousness of the pain, pain is serious, and may even lead to the symptoms of pain shock. The best way to relieve the pain symptoms after a broken bone is to consult a doctor in time, to clarify the fracture situation through X-ray examination, and to be reset and immobilized in time, and at the same time you can take medicines to activate blood circulation and remove blood stasis and relieve pain to treat the symptoms. After the above treatment, the pain will be gradually relieved after 3 days. After the fracture, it is recommended to take more rest, less activity, and eat more food rich in vitamins, proteins and calcium to promote the healing of the fracture as soon as possible.
